I have a problem, I 'd like to make some folders in my system personal, but when I go to the sharing and security option while right clicking on the map I want to protect, I am not able to make this map personal :-(
(the option remains gray, i cannot click it)
And the map I want to protect is on a NTFS-volume, so this can't be a reason, so perhaps it's some kind or service or what ?

Settings
Key: [H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SYSTEM\CurrentControlSet\Control\Lsa]
Value Name: forceguest
Data Type: REG_DWORD (DWORD Value)
Value Data: (1 = default, 0 = advanced permissions)
